When it comes to taking birth control pills, many women worry about the potential side effects. One common concern is whether or not birth control pills can cause acne. The truth is, birth control pills can both help and hurt your skin, depending on a variety of factors. First of all, it’s important to understand how birth control pills work. Most birth control pills contain a combination of synthetic hormones, including estrogen and progestin. These hormones work together to prevent ovulation, which means that you can’t get pregnant. However, these hormones also affect your body in other ways. One of the ways that birth control pills can affect your skin is by changing your hormone levels. Estrogen and progestin both affect the production of sebum, which is the oily substance that can clog pores and cause acne. When you take birth control pills, your hormone levels are altered, which can either decrease or increase the amount of sebum that your skin produces. For some women, this decreased production of sebum can actually improve their acne. However, for other women, the increased production of sebum can make acne worse. It’s important to note that everyone’s body is different, so there’s no one-size-fits-all answer when it comes to the relationship between birth control pills and acne. If you’re considering taking birth control pills to help with your acne, it’s important to talk to your doctor. They can help you choose the right type of birth control for your needs, taking into account your medical history, lifestyle, and other factors. It’s also important to remember that birth control pills are just one potential treatment for acne. There are many other options available, such as topical treatments, antibiotics, and lifestyle changes. If you’re struggling with acne, it’s worth exploring all of your options to find the best solution for you. Ultimately, the relationship between birth control pills and acne is complex and varies from person to person. While some women may benefit from taking birth control pills for their skin, it’s not a guarantee. As with any medication, it’s important to weigh the potential benefits against the potential risks and talk to your doctor before making any decisions about your health.
